关于.so和.dll文件的一般问题

时间:2011-12-01 20:30:10

标签: gcc dll linker shared-objects

在现代编译器工具链中,如何实现动态链接库?他们是否有任何内部架构来优化链接过程?如果我想编写自己的动态库构建器和/或动态链接器,我将从哪里开始?

我已经在Windows和Linux上编写C / C ++多年了,今天我意识到我对现代操作系统中这个重要的工具基本不了解。

1 个答案:

答案 0 :(得分:0)

您应该尝试Ulrich Drepper的手册How to write shared libraries